How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Broadway?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Broadway Studio Apartments | $1,819 | $795 | $5,000 |
Broadway 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,846 | $740 | $7,098 |
Broadway 2 Bedroom Apartments | $5,048 | $2,150 | $10,000+ |
Broadway 3 Bedroom Apartments | $11,167 | $1,880 | $10,000+ |
